How do I access cPanel? Tisknout tento článek
cPanel can be accessed by using either of the URLs below:
Â
- www.yourdomain.com/cpanel
- www.yourdomain.com:2082
- www.yourdomain.com:2083 (secure)
- http://yourIP:2082
- http://yourIP:2083 (secure)
Note: www.yourdomain.com is your actual domain name (the URL of your website) and yourIP is the IP address of server your website is hosted on.
